Este volumen reúne tres obras teatrales del autor Alejandro Casona: 'La dama del alba', 'La sirena varada' y 'Nuestra Natacha'. Las obras se caracterizan por un realismo impresionista y han sido objeto de numerosas representaciones en países de habla hispana, así como traducidas a varios idiomas. El libro incluye un prólogo de Mauro Armiño y forma parte de la colección 'Biblioteca Edaf'.

Alejandro Rodríguez Álvarez, known as Alejandro Casona was a Spanish poet and playwright born in Besullo, Spain, a member of the Generation of '27. Casona received his bachelor's degree in Gijon and later studied at the University of Murcia. After Franco's rise in 1936, he was forced, like many Spanish intellectuals, to leave Spain. He lived in Buenos Aires, Argentina until April 1962, when he definitively returned to Spain.
